If you want to change the text to your own poem,  on the left menu, you will see “abc Personalize this template   Details” as seen in the image to the right.  Click on “Details”  A little box will pop up showing my poem.  Delete and put in yours.  If I’ve separated out the signature, there will be two places to change text — the poem area and the text area.

If you want to do your own from scratch.  Go to the blank template and add your image and text.

I made a little video tutorial for making a keychain but it’s the same steps as making a blank card.  Also if you see a different product that you want to add your picture/text to, click on the product (like a mug) under the mug on the left side will be the “create your own” version and you can click that to start making your own.

If you do your own card using your own photographs and words, you can put them up for sale. You get a royalty if you do.  If you make something, let me know.  It’d be fun to see it.
